#include "hbcomp.h"
#include "hb_io.h"
/* Prototype */
static char * hb_searchpath( const char *, char *, char * );
#define HB_CFG_FILENAME "harbour.cfg"
/* QUESTION: Allocate buffer dynamically ? */
#define HB_CFG_LINE_LEN ( _POSIX_PATH_MAX )
/*--------------------------------------------------------------------------*/
/* Builds platform dependant object module from Harbour C output */
void hb_compGenCObj( HB_COMP_DECL, PHB_FNAME pFileName )
{
char szFileName[ _POSIX_PATH_MAX + 1 ];
char szLine[ HB_CFG_LINE_LEN ];
char szCompiler[ HB_CFG_LINE_LEN + 1 ] = "";
char szOptions[ HB_CFG_LINE_LEN + 1 ] = "";
char szCommandLine[ HB_CFG_LINE_LEN * 2 + 1 ];
char szOutPath[ _POSIX_PATH_MAX + 1 ] = "\0";
#if defined( HOST_OS_UNIX_COMPATIBLE )
char szDefaultUnixPath[ _POSIX_PATH_MAX + 1 ] = "/etc:/usr/local/etc";
char * pszEnv = szDefaultUnixPath;
#define HB_NULL_STR " > /dev/null"
#define HB_ACCESS_FLAG F_OK
#elif defined( OS_DOS_COMPATIBLE )
char * pszEnv = hb_getenv( "PATH" );
#define HB_NULL_STR " >nul"
#define HB_ACCESS_FLAG 0
#else
char * pszEnv = NULL;
#endif
FILE * yyc;
char * pszCfg;
BOOL bVerbose = FALSE; /* Don't show C compiler messages (default). */
BOOL bDelTmp = TRUE; /* Delete intermediate C file (default). */
int iSuccess;
HB_SYMBOL_UNUSED( HB_COMP_PARAM );
/* First pass: build the C output */
/* Force file extension to avoid collisions when called from a make utility */
pFileName->szExtension = ".c";
hb_fsFNameMerge( szFileName, pFileName );
hb_compGenCCode( HB_COMP_PARAM, HB_COMP_PARAM->pFileName );
/* Begin second pass */
/* Set up things */
/* Grab space */
pszCfg = ( char * ) hb_xgrab( _POSIX_PATH_MAX + 1 );
if( pszEnv && pszEnv[ 0 ] != '\0' && *hb_searchpath( HB_CFG_FILENAME, pszEnv, pszCfg ) )
{
yyc = fopen( pszCfg, "rt" );
if( ! yyc )
{
#if 0
/* QUESTION: Add a new error to Harbour ?
hb_compGenError( hb_comp_szErrors, 'E', HB_COMP_ERR_OPEN_CFG, szFileName, NULL );
*/
#else
printf( "\nError: Can't find %s file.\n", HB_CFG_FILENAME );
return;
#endif
}
while( fgets( szLine, HB_CFG_LINE_LEN, yyc ) != NULL )
{
ULONG ulLen;
char * szStr = szLine;
char * szToken;
/* Trim left */
while( HB_ISSPACE( *szStr ) )
szStr++;
/* Trim right */
ulLen = strlen( szStr );
while( ulLen && HB_ISSPACE( szStr[ ulLen - 1 ] ) )
ulLen--;
szStr[ ulLen ] = '\0';
/* TODO: Check for comments within macros, i.e: CC=bcc32 #comment */
if( *szStr )
{
szToken = strchr( szStr, '=' );
if( szToken )
{
*szToken++ = '\0';
if ( *szToken )
{
/* Checks compiler name */
if( ! hb_stricmp( szStr, "CC" ) )
{
snprintf( szCompiler, sizeof( szCompiler ), "%s", szToken );
}
/* Checks optional switches */
else if( ! hb_stricmp( szStr, "CFLAGS" ) )
{
snprintf( szOptions, sizeof( szCompiler ), "%s", szToken );
}
/* Wanna see C compiler output ? */
else if( ! hb_stricmp( szStr, "VERBOSE" ) )
{
if( ! hb_stricmp( szToken, "YES" ) )
bVerbose = TRUE;
}
/* Delete intermediate C file ? */
else if( ! hb_stricmp( szStr, "DELTMP" ) )
{
if( ! hb_stricmp( szToken, "NO" ) )
bDelTmp = FALSE;
}
}
}
}
}
fclose( yyc );
}
#if defined( OS_DOS_COMPATIBLE )
{
if( pszEnv )
hb_xfree( ( void * ) pszEnv );
}
#endif
if( ! HB_COMP_PARAM->fQuiet )
{
printf( "Building object module output for \'%s\'...", szFileName );
fflush( stdout );
}
/* Check if -o<path> was used */
if( HB_COMP_PARAM->pOutPath )
{
PHB_FNAME pOut = hb_fsFNameSplit( ( char * ) szFileName );
char pszTemp[ _POSIX_PATH_MAX + 1 ] = "";
if( HB_COMP_PARAM->pOutPath->szPath )
pOut->szPath = HB_COMP_PARAM->pOutPath->szPath;
#if defined(__BORLANDC__) || defined(_MSC_VER) || defined(__WATCOMC__)
pOut->szExtension = ".obj";
#else
pOut->szExtension = ".o"; /* Don't know if we can hardcode it for Un*x */
#endif
hb_fsFNameMerge( pszTemp, pOut );
#if defined(_MSC_VER)
hb_strncat( szOutPath, "-Fo", sizeof( szOutPath ) - 1 );
#elif defined(__WATCOMC__)
hb_strncat( szOutPath, "-fo=", sizeof( szOutPath ) - 1 );
#else
hb_strncat( szOutPath, "-o", sizeof( szOutPath ) - 1 );
#endif
hb_strncat( szOutPath, pszTemp, sizeof( szOutPath ) - 1 );
hb_xfree( pOut );
}
if( *szCompiler )
{
snprintf( szCommandLine, sizeof( szCommandLine ), "%s %s %s %s", szCompiler, szOptions, szOutPath, szFileName );
if( bVerbose )
{
printf( "\n%s\n", szCommandLine ) ;
}
else
{
hb_strncat( szCommandLine, HB_NULL_STR, sizeof( szCommandLine ) );
}
/* Compile it! */
iSuccess = ( system( szCommandLine ) != -1 );
/* Delete intermediate .c file */
/* QUESTION: Leave this file if C compiler fails ? */
if( bDelTmp ) /* && iSuccess ) */
unlink( ( char * ) szFileName );
if( ! HB_COMP_PARAM->fQuiet )
{
if( iSuccess )
printf( "Done.\n" );
else
printf( "\nFailed to execute: \"%s\"\n", szCommandLine );
}
}
else
{
printf( "\nError: No compiler defined in %s\n", HB_CFG_FILENAME );
}
if( pszCfg )
hb_xfree( pszCfg );
}
static char * hb_searchpath( const char * pszFile, char * pszEnv, char * pszCfg )
{
char * pszPath;
char pszDelim[2] = { OS_PATH_LIST_SEPARATOR, '\0'};
BOOL bFound = FALSE;
/* Check current dir first */
if( access( ( const char * ) pszFile, HB_ACCESS_FLAG ) == 0 )
{
snprintf( pszCfg, _POSIX_PATH_MAX + 1, "%s", pszFile );
return ( char * ) pszFile;
}
else
{
/* Check if pszFile exists somewhere in the path */
pszPath = strtok( pszEnv, pszDelim );
if( pszPath )
{
while( pszPath )
{
snprintf( pszCfg, _POSIX_PATH_MAX + 1, "%s%c%s", pszPath, OS_PATH_DELIMITER, pszFile );
if( access( ( const char * ) pszCfg, HB_ACCESS_FLAG ) == 0 )
{
bFound = TRUE;
break;
}
else
pszPath = strtok( NULL, pszDelim );
}
}
}
/* If not found, make sure to return a NULL string */
if( ! bFound )
snprintf( pszCfg, _POSIX_PATH_MAX + 1, "%s", "" );
return ( char * ) pszCfg;
}
